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- at least 5 moderate or severe hot flushes per day, including night time
- all hot flushes have at least moderate ratings of bother (sum score ≥ 16 on the bother subscale of the Hot Flush Rating Scale (HFRS) \[41\]
- fluency in German language
- participants are in menopausal transition (irregularities ≥ 60 days in the past year), or postmenopausal (cessation of menstruation ≥ 1 year) \[42\].
Exclusion
- use of hormonal therapy to treat hot flushes within the last 6 weeks before enrolment
- use of herbal remedies to treat hot flushes within the last 6 weeks before enrolment
- intake of sel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s) or serotonin-norepinephrine reuptake inhibitors (SNRI) within the last 6 weeks before enrolment
- previous oophorectomy
- severe physical or cognitive impairments which would constitute a barrier to give informed consent
- severe depression and anxiety (≥ 9 sum score or ≥ 5 depression or anxiety subscore on the Patient Health Questionnaire-4)
- medical conditions which might interact with menopausal hot flushes such as untreated hyperthyroidism, alcohol abuse (excluded when ≥4 on AUDIT-C) and cancer
